36extern const struct tok ipproto_values[];
37
38#ifndef IPPROTO_IP
39#define	IPPROTO_IP		0		/* dummy for IP */
40#endif
41#ifndef IPPROTO_HOPOPTS
42#define IPPROTO_HOPOPTS		0		/* IPv6 hop-by-hop options */
43#endif
44#ifndef IPPROTO_ICMP
45#define	IPPROTO_ICMP		1		/* control message protocol */
46#endif
47#ifndef IPPROTO_IGMP
48#define	IPPROTO_IGMP		2		/* group mgmt protocol */
49#endif
50#ifndef IPPROTO_IPV4
51#define IPPROTO_IPV4		4
52#endif
53#ifndef IPPROTO_TCP
54#define	IPPROTO_TCP		6		/* tcp */
55#endif
56#ifndef IPPROTO_EGP
57#define	IPPROTO_EGP		8		/* exterior gateway protocol */
58#endif
59#ifndef IPPROTO_PIGP
60#define IPPROTO_PIGP		9
61#endif
62#ifndef IPPROTO_UDP
63#define	IPPROTO_UDP		17		/* user datagram protocol */
64#endif
65#ifndef IPPROTO_DCCP
66#define	IPPROTO_DCCP		33		/* datagram congestion control protocol */
67#endif
68#ifndef IPPROTO_IPV6
69#define IPPROTO_IPV6		41
70#endif
71#ifndef IPPROTO_ROUTING
72#define IPPROTO_ROUTING		43		/* IPv6 routing header */
73#endif
74#ifndef IPPROTO_FRAGMENT
75#define IPPROTO_FRAGMENT	44		/* IPv6 fragmentation header */
76#endif
77#ifndef IPPROTO_RSVP
78#define IPPROTO_RSVP		46 		/* resource reservation */
79#endif
80#ifndef IPPROTO_GRE
81#define	IPPROTO_GRE		47		/* General Routing Encap. */
82#endif
83#ifndef IPPROTO_ESP
84#define	IPPROTO_ESP		50		/* SIPP Encap Sec. Payload */
85#endif
86#ifndef IPPROTO_AH
87#define	IPPROTO_AH		51		/* SIPP Auth Header */
88#endif
89#ifndef IPPROTO_MOBILE
90#define IPPROTO_MOBILE		55
91#endif
92#ifndef IPPROTO_ICMPV6
93#define IPPROTO_ICMPV6		58		/* ICMPv6 */
94#endif
95#ifndef IPPROTO_NONE
96#define IPPROTO_NONE		59		/* IPv6 no next header */
97#endif
98#ifndef IPPROTO_DSTOPTS
99#define IPPROTO_DSTOPTS		60		/* IPv6 destination options */
100#endif
101#ifndef IPPROTO_MOBILITY_OLD
102/*
103 * The current Protocol Numbers list says that the IP protocol number for
104 * mobility headers is 135; it cites draft-ietf-mobileip-ipv6-24, but
105 * that draft doesn't actually give a number.
106 *
107 * It appears that 62 used to be used, even though that's assigned to
108 * a protocol called CFTP; however, the only reference for CFTP is a
109 * Network Message from BBN back in 1982, so, for now, we support 62,
110 * aas well as 135, as a protocol number for mobility headers.
111 */
112#define IPPROTO_MOBILITY_OLD	62
113#endif
114#ifndef IPPROTO_ND
115#define	IPPROTO_ND		77		/* Sun net disk proto (temp.) */
116#endif
117#ifndef IPPROTO_EIGRP
118#define	IPPROTO_EIGRP		88		/* Cisco/GXS IGRP */
119#endif
120#ifndef IPPROTO_OSPF
121#define IPPROTO_OSPF		89
122#endif
123#ifndef IPPROTO_PIM
124#define IPPROTO_PIM		103
125#endif
126#ifndef IPPROTO_IPCOMP
127#define IPPROTO_IPCOMP		108
128#endif
129#ifndef IPPROTO_VRRP
130#define IPPROTO_VRRP		112
131#endif
132#ifndef IPPROTO_PGM
133#define IPPROTO_PGM             113
134#endif
135#ifndef IPPROTO_SCTP
136#define IPPROTO_SCTP		132
137#endif
138#ifndef IPPROTO_MOBILITY
139#define IPPROTO_MOBILITY	135
140#endif
